I have information on several members of the Longbottom family in Brighouse and district.  I have now come across John Edward Longbottom who was Manager of the branch of the Halifax & Huddersfield Union Banking Company at 1 King Street, Brighouse in 1897.

Is anyone researching their Longbottom family and can place John Edward in context, possibly even connecting him with the Longbottom who built the 5 Rise Locks on the Leeds/Liverpool Canal [another question posed by a visitor to the Calderdale Companion website]?

HI Malcolm

I've found your man in the 1891 census which in turn helped me find him with his parents in the 1871 census

So this is the 1891 census living in Hudds

John E Longbotom bn circa 1864 Notts Occ Bank Cashier
Isabel Longbottom bn circa 1867 Hudds
Charlotte Longbottom circa 1867 Guernsey - sister
Lizzie Longbottom circa 1869 Manchester - sister

1901 census J E Longbottom is in Rastrick now noted as a Bank Manager living at 174  Thornhill Rd/Castle Flds

so in turn this is the 1871 taken in Batley

William Longbottom Minister of Methodist/New Connextions zion Chapel Batley  bn circa 1834 Barkisland
Charlotte Longbottom 1835 Yorks
John Edward Longbottom 1863 Notts
Alfred Longbottom 1864 St Peter Port Guernsey
Charlotte Longbottom 1867   """"""
Lizzie Longbottom circa 1869 Manchester

Hope this helps a little for you.

you've probably moved on from your 2009 conversation! But I think there is a family member on Ancestry.com who has quite an interest in the Brighouse Longbottom lineage. But I don't have any answers on your immediate question regarding the other Longbottom connections.
I've only got scanty immediate info as John Edward Longbottom was my grandfather, altho' I never met him. He died in 1928 I think.
He moved from Brighouse to Bridlington (due to a heart or lung condition? that it was thought would benefit from the sea air). He established what is now Lloyds bank there.
He married twice. First wife died. Had x? children, one of whom married an Eileen ? whose 3 children were Myrtle, Janet and David Longbottom. They lived in Streatham, south London before moving finally to West Worthing. I think the daughter of David Longbottom, Jane, has done some research into the family history. My father, Brian, kept a very close friendship with Myrtle.
John Longbottom's second marriage was to Frances Mabel Cochrane (or Mabel Frances?) who was much younger than him (actually was his daughter's best friend). John and Mabel had 2 boys: Brian Cochrane Longbottom (1918 - 1996) and Philip John Longbottom (1919? - 2010?)
